$inputFileName = '/home/oa/upfiles/input/'.get('file');
//$inputFileName = UPLOAD_PATH.'/input/'.post('file');
//echo $inputFileName;
// if (!file_exists($inputFileName)) {
// die('文件未找到: ' . $inputFileName);
// }
ini_set('memory_limit', '9024M');
ini_set('max_execution_time', '30000');
// 创建一个Spreadsheet对象
$spreadsheet = IOFactory::load($inputFileName);
// 选择活动工作表
$worksheet = $spreadsheet->getActiveSheet();
$cells = [];
$i = 3;
// 遍历工作表中的每一行
foreach ($worksheet->getRowIterator(0) as $row) {
// 遍历行中的每个单元格
$cellIterator = $row->getCellIterator();
$cellIterator->setIterateOnlyExistingCells(false); // 包括所有单元格,即使它们是空的
$rowData= [];
foreach ($cellIterator as $cell) {
$rowData[] = $cell->getValue();
}
//var_dump($rowData);
$interaction_id = 0;
//序号 客户名称 客户经理 状态 客户联系人 联系类型 联系时间 提交人员 联系内容
//echo $i."---".$rowData[1]."<br>";
//$i++;
$name = $rowData[1]; //商机名称
$body = $rowData[45]; //联系内容
}
PhpSpreadsheet 数据导入超过1000条,就报错,502 Bad Gateway,
服务器物理内存4G,